1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
The 14th amendment was passed after the Civil War and defines the pathways to _____________.
Back
Citizenship
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
New citizens pledge their loyalty to the United States at the Naturalization Ceremony. This is known as taking the Oath of ____________.
Back
Allegiance
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
The Bill of Rights contain the first ____ amendments to the U.S. Constitution.
Back
10
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Saul was born in Japan. His parents are U.S. citizens. Saul is a U.S. citizen due to ________.
Back
Law of Blood
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Having tolerance or respect for the differences of others is an example of a ______________ of citizenship.
Back
Responsibility
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Raul was born in Costa Rica. His parents were NOT U.S. citizens at birth. Raul could become a citizen through __________________.
Back
Naturalization Process
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Jaida is a Haitian citizen but goes to the United States for school at the University of Florida. What term would best describe Jaida?
Back
Resident Alien
